World Class Technology & Capability

Chemistry

Lithium Iron Phosphate

Cell

KORE Power 280 Ah

Voltage Range

1,176 - 1491 Vdc

Storage Rack

KORE Power P2

Configuration

2P420S

Blocks per String

Up to 14

Dimensions

7.5'x7'x10' (2286mm x 2134mm x 3048mm)

Weight

21,500 lbs (9,752 kg)

Cooling

HVAC (block) | Liquid (Storage Rack)

Enclosure

NEMA Type 3R

IP Rating

IP55

Altitude

<6,561 ft (2,000 m)

The 750 LFP KORE Block system utilizes advanced KORE Power lithium iron phosphate (LFP) cells and storage rack technology, ensuring component compatibility throughout the system

The 750 LFP KORE Block system certifications and compliance cover all relevant infudustry standards, including UL 9540 & 1973, UN 38.3, IEEE 693, IEC 62619 & 62477-1, RoHS, REACH, UK CA, and CE.

The 750 LFP KORE Block features advanced safety and failure mitigation technologies, including thermal management and fault detection systems, off-gas detection wtih fail-safe ventilation, and dry agent fire suppression. Complete safety and failure mitigation features can be obtained from your sales rep.

A single-block configuration can be deployed for small-scale energy storage projects, or multi-block strings can be stacked for extensive commercial and industrial (C&I) or grid-scale projects for utility providers.

Yes, the Inflation Reduction Act modified the ITC and, importantly, expanded eligibility of the ITC to energy storage technology. The value of the ITC is 30% of the energy storage property’s cost if certain labor rules are met.

Additionally, there is a bonus ITC amount of 10% if certain domestic content rules are met. KORE is committed to supporting the domestic battery supply chain, and it is our intention to meet or exceed domestic content thresholds. Domestic content analyses are fact-specific and must be done at the project level. Contact us to explore tax credit specifics and how they could impact your project.
